Reviving the 19th century traditional Louis Philippe Bedroom furniture designs with modern sensibility. The Louis Philippe Solid Wood Bedroom Landscape Mirror is exquisitely crafted of solid alder wood in a lightly distressed, distinctly Cognac finish. Evoking the architectural classicism with its classic lines and gentle curves, our French Country style solid wood mirror is built to last. Featuring English dovetail construction, profiled frame with curved ends and beveled mirror glass. This dresser mirror will complete your French Bedroom Decor.
- Dimensions: 42W x 4D x 38H
- Crafted of Solid Adler Wood
- Lightly distressed Cognac Finish.
- Matching Bed, Chest, Dresser, Armoire, and Nightstand
- Profiled frame with curved ends
- Beveled mirror glass
- Weight: 41 lbs.
